United States of America v. Sebastian Demers

Date: 02-20-2024

Case Number: 2:22-cr-00133

Judge: Nancy Torresen

Court: The United States District Court for the District of Maine (Cumberland County(

Plaintiff's Attorney: The United States Attorney’s Office in Portland

Description:



Portland, Maine criminal defense lawyer represented the Defendant charged with Child Sexual Exploitation and Drug Offenses

Outcome:

Defendant was found guilty and sentenced to 15 years on the child exploitation count and one year on the drug count, to be served consecutively, followed by 10 years of supervised release
